Git@OSC

Git@OSC

Development

Git@OSC is an open-source distributed version control system that helps developers collaborate on code. It allows managing code history, merging changes, and supports non-linear workflows.

HackFlowy

HackFlowy

Development

HackFlowy is a free, open-source, self-hosted alternative to Roam Research. It allows for networked thought and knowledge management with backlinks, tag support, and graph views. As an Electron app, it works cross-platform on Windows, Mac and Linux.
